11. Waste disposal
This product has been manufactured using high-grade materials and components which can be recycled
and reused.
Never dispose of empty batteries and rechargeable batteries with ordinary household
waste.
As a consumer, you are required by law to take them to your retail store or to an appro-
priate collection site depending on national or local regulations in order to protect the
environment.
The symbols for the contained heavy metals are: Cd = cadmium, Hg = mercury, Pb = lead
This product is labelled in accordance with the EU Waste Electrical and Electronic Equip-
ment Directive (WEEE).
Please do not dispose of this product in ordinary household waste. As a consumer, you
are required to take end-of-life devices to a designated collection point for the disposal of
electrical and electronic equipment, in order to ensure environmentally-compatible dis-
posal.

No transmitter reception No transmitter(s) installed
Display "---" Check the transmitter(s) batteries
for channel 1/2/3 (do not use rechargeable batteries!)
Restart the transmitter(s) and the base station according to the manual
Start manual search for the outdoor transmitter(s):
Press the SEARCH / SNZ button on the base station for two seconds
and then press the TX button in the transmitter's battery compart-
ment
Choose another place for the transmitter(s) and/or the base station
Reduce the distance between the transmitter(s) and the base station
Check if there is any source of interference
No DCF reception Press and hold the -/RCC button for three seconds and start the
initialization manually
Wait for an attempt reception during the night
Choose another place for your product
Check if there is any source of interference
Restart the instruments according to the manual
Set the clock manually
Incorrect indication Change the batteries
Restart the instruments according to the manual
